Cranfill Sumner LLP today announced that Michelle Romero has joined the firm’s Raleigh office as a paralegal.
She previously worked as a Plaintiff’s Litigation Paralegal at a boutique law firm where she gained extensive experience with assisting in complex individual/hybrid collective and class action employment law in addition to wage and hour cases. She also has ample experience assisting with individual claims before the EEOC and is also biliterate in English and Spanish.
She received her bachelor’s degree from the University of North Carolina at Charlotte (UNCC) and completed the Duke University Paralegal Certification Program. In college, she was an active participant and member of the UNCC Model United Nations, NC Student Legislature, and UNCC Pre-Law Society.
